I have a berlina too, but I only use Zaino on it. The car I used the Meguires on was red. It seemed to clean off all the dead paint with the first step, and left it squeeky clean. the system left the paint looking really good. But the first step seemed abrasive and would leave the color of the paint on the rag used to apply it. I dont know that I would use it on my S, but I may be just too cautious.
